Prof. Surya Kanta Ghosh

Assistant Professor Gr-I

Department of Physics

    Research Areas

    Biophysics, Soft Matter, Statistical Mechanics
    Computational Physics, AI&ML
    Kinetics of Drug Delivery
    Mathematical Models of Tumor Spheroid
    Polymer Dynamics in complex environments
    Self Propelled Particles, Active Matter
    Tetrapods: Self-assembly and dynamics

    PUBLICATIONS
    Journal(s)
    Crowding induced switching of polymer translocation by the amalgamation of entropy and osmotic pressure, By Vrinda Garg, Rejoy Mathew, Riyan Ibrahim, Kulveer Singh, Surya K. Ghosh, Cell Press, iScience, vol.27, pp., 2024
    Acidic pH-Triggered Release of Doxorubicin from Ligand-Decorated Polymeric Micelles Potentiates Efficacy against Cancer Cells, By Sayoni Maitra Roy, Sourav Barman, Purvi Kishore, Pousali Bag, Tapas Ghatak, Arnab Basu, Surya K. Ghosh, Amit Ranjan Maity, American Chemical Society, ACS Applied Nano Materials, vol.6(20), pp.18988, 2023
    Overcoming the nuclear drug delivery barriers using nanomedicine-based targeted strategies, By S. M. Roy, Vrinda Garg, Sushmitha Sivaraman, Sourav Barman, Chitrita Ghosh, Pousali Bag, Partha Maji, Arnab Basu, Surya K. Ghosh, A. R. Maity, Elsevier, Journal of Drug Delivery Science and Technology, vol.83, pp.101108, 2023
    Genome organization via loop extrusion, insights from coarsed-grained polymer physics models, By Surya K. Ghosh, Daniel Jost, Oxford University Press, Briefings in Functional Genomics, vol.19, pp.119, 2020
    How epigenome drives chromatin folding dynamics, insights from coarse-grained models of chromosomes, By Surya K. Ghosh, Daniel Jost, PLoS, USA, PLoS Comput Biol, vol.14, pp.1-26, 2018
    Anomalous, non-Gaussian tracer diffusion in crowded two-dimensional environments, By Surya K. Ghosh, A. Cherstvy, Denis Grebenkov, R. Metzler, Institute of Physics, UK, New J. Phys., vol.18, pp.130271, 2017
    Interactions of rod-like particles on responsive elastic sheets, By Surya K. Ghosh, Aandrey Cherstvy, Eugene Petrov, Ralf Metzler, Royal Society of Chemistry, Soft Matter, vol.12, pp.7908, 2016
    Non-universal tracer diffusion in crowded media of non-inert obstacles , By Surya K. Ghosh, Andrey Cherstvy, and Ralf Metzler, Royal Society of Chemistry, Phys. Chem. Chem. Phys., vol.17, pp.1847, 2016
